Pray for the Supreme Court? 

Pat Robertson wants people to pray that three justices (liberal or swing votes) will retire, so conservative justices can be appointed in their place.

Robertson complains, "...five unelected men and women who serve for life can change the moral fabric of our nation and take away the protections which our elected legislators have wisely put in place." (I'm not going to link to his letter. If you want to read it, you'll have to find it for yourself.)

However, his solution is to have five (or more) still-unelected men and women who would take away the protections which our elected legislators, and the courts, have wisely put in place, and replace them with decisions more to Robertson's liking.

This because the Supreme Court has decided that homosexuals are people too.
